Odisha CM inaugurates Silver City Boat Club

Odisha Chief Minister, Naveen Patnaik has inaugurated the Silver City Boat Club in Cuttack to promote water-based recreation in the Mahanadi River. The revamped boat club has been created by Odisha Tourism through OTDC, and is expected to boost tourism to the region. While infrastructure augmentation at the Boat Club will be undertaken in phases, it is said to offer activities such as jet skis, speed boats, day cruises, water scooters, kayaking, canoeing and scuba diving among other offerings.

Turkey to vaccinate all its tourism employees by onset of summer season

Türkiye started full fledge vaccination of the tourism employees in coordination with The Ministry of Culture and Tourism, Ministry of Health and Türkiye Tourism Promotion and Development Agency (TGA). Vaccination program will cover the employees of the airlines, airports, accommodation facilities, travel agencies as well as the professional guides. Vaccination of the entire tourism staff will be completed before the beginning of 2021 summer season. Within the scope of ‘Safe Tourism Certification Program’, vaccination program aims to welcome international travellers for the upcoming summer season and ensure the health and safety of tourism employees and its residents. Since the launch of ‘Safe Tourism Certification Program’ in June 2020, Türkiye has been following stringent health and safety guidelines and taking all necessary steps to ensure it continues to be safe. Before the opening of the season, the Ministry of Culture and Tourism started to work on inclusion of the tourism sector employees into the vaccination program to ensure that the tourism services in the country remain open throughout the year. The vaccination program is carried out meticulously in coordination with the Ministry of Health. Vaccination program of tourism employees started in line with priorities and within the scope of the ‘Safe Tourism Certification Program’. As part of continuing effort to fight against COVID-19 and further enhance position as one of the world’s safest destinations, Türkiye is continuing to invest in ‘Safe Tourism Certification Program’ which is one of the first and most successful examples in the world in this field. The Country has expanded the scope of the practice and made it compulsory for accommodation facilities with 30 or more rooms. Up to now more than 8.000 facilities were certified. As …

Travelport launches next-gen marketplace: Travelport+

Travelport has launched its next-generation platform, Travelport+, that creates a simplified, capability-rich marketplace for travel retailing. Travelport+ will bring together the most compelling range of air (ATPCO, LCC and NDC), car, hotel and rail content. It will achieve this by simplifying how Travelport connects and delivers travel-relevant content regardless of the source, the seller and how it’s consumed.

Domestic air passenger market may double by 2030

Boeing’s commercial market outlook for India reveals that the country’s air passenger market will double in size by from the pre-pandemic level by 2030. The first to recover be VFR traffic. International traffic, by comparison, is expected to take at least until 2023 to make a full recovery, primarily owing to travel restrictions, vaccine roll-outs and a slow return of business travel.
